Transaction 65bb56a3e68baaebde5b9699b890588564e4f8809f91d8de4982b40262a6b584
1 Input
2 Outputs
- 65bb56a3e68baaebde5b9699b890588564e4f8809f91d8de4982b40262a6b584:0
- 65bb56a3e68baaebde5b9699b890588564e4f8809f91d8de4982b40262a6b584:1
value 55913
address 3EMCJXxok33xBreGHRPi4zszvks1xYL7Ww
value 507461
address 1D8r5LFTyvH7aq4fAc5EGzDcENT4vp7wra